Why Concrete goes to the Center of the Green Building Revolution
Concrete has long been the foundation-- literally-- of building. From bridges and walkways to homes and high-rise buildings, it's all over. But conventional concrete manufacturing is resource-intensive and responsible for a significant amount of worldwide carbon discharges. As understanding expands and regulations shift, the sector is under pressure to innovate.
This is where green concrete comes in. It isn't regarding reinventing concrete completely, however instead enhancing it. Contractors, engineers, and designers are discovering means to make it much more effective, much less damaging to the setting, and even more visually appealing.
What Makes Concrete Eco-Friendly?
Environment-friendly concrete is designed to decrease its carbon impact while still carrying out like standard mixes. Some techniques utilize recycled products such as crushed glass or slag from hazardous waste. Others include carbon capture techniques, decreasing emissions during production. There are even concrete types that can soak up air pollution from the air, aiding to tidy urban environments.
But sustainability doesn't stop with active ingredients. It additionally consists of toughness. Green mixes commonly last longer and resist weathering, which suggests fewer repair work and replacements down the line. That makes them not simply an environment-friendly alternative, but a clever financial investment.

Surpassing Gray: Exploring Color and Texture
One mistaken belief about concrete is that it always needs to look dull and commercial. But as innovation boosts, the variety of coatings continues to broaden. Today, eco-friendly concrete can imitate all-natural materials with outstanding precision.
Take concrete dye colors, for example. These include depth and splendor, transforming slabs right into captivating surfaces that rival rock or brick. Dyes permeate deeply right into the concrete, providing durable, fade-resistant shades that still fulfill sustainability goals.
This visual convenience encompasses appearance as well. A prominent instance is the concrete stamp wood pattern. This strategy thrills a wood texture right into the concrete, offering it the warmth of timber without the ecological drawbacks of logging or the upkeep needs of organic product. It's an imaginative, sustainable method to include charm and character to an area without giving up strength or durability.
Urban Planning and Green Infrastructure
As cities look towards the future, environmentally friendly products are coming to be crucial. Districts are integrating sustainable concrete into walkways, public plazas, and also stormwater management systems. Because environment-friendly concrete can be crafted for leaks in the structure, it helps in reducing drainage and assistance all-natural groundwater recharge-- 2 good fortunes for city locations dealing with frequent flooding and water shortages.

The Role of Local Sourcing and Waste Reduction
In the past, building typically depended on materials delivered over fars away, increasing exhausts and expenses. With environment-friendly concrete, a number this site of the raw materials can be sourced in your area, decreasing transport effects. Additionally, making use of industrial results like fly ash or recycled aggregates helps divert waste from land fills and gives new life to what would or else be discarded.
It's a round approach to structure-- utilizing what we already have in smarter ways, preserving resources, and producing durable structures that offer their areas well.
